Often called the “little guy” because of his smaller stature, the Slot receiver has the advantage of being in an ideal spot on the field for running routes. This position requires speed, a quick pre-snap motion, and a willingness to get hit from different angles. It also demands that they have great hands and be able to take the ball in stride, allowing them to gain the most out of each play.

A slot receiver is a valuable player for any NFL team, especially when the team employs a strong run game. He is usually a hard-working receiver who is always looking for the next pass.

His route-running skills are excellent, and he can run to the inside and outside, as well as short or deep passes. He can also catch the ball on the move, and may act as a ball carrier from time to time.

The slot receiver is a key part of any strong offense, as he can be the most difficult player to block. He can run all sorts of slants and sweeps, and he can use his speed to help him gain ground.

They are a big part of the NFL, and every team has at least one Slot receiver on its roster. Some of the best Slot receivers in the league include Tyreek Hill, Cole Beasley, Keenan Allen, and Tyler Lockett.

Their route-running skills are excellent, and they can run all sorts of slants, sweeps, and short passes. They can also catch the ball on the move, as they can use their speed to help them gain ground.

In addition to their route-running skills, slot receivers are good blockers, too. They can help a running back gain an edge or break up a deep pass.

When playing a slot, be sure to read the pay table carefully before you place any wagers. It will list the symbols on the reels, their payout percentages, and any special features, like the Wild symbol or bonus rounds.

These features can add extra excitement to a slot machine, as they can be used to win more money than you would without them. They can also give you a chance to win a progressive jackpot or other large sums of cash.

You can find out which slots have the best return to player (RTP) rates by checking the RTP of a particular casino or online site. This will give you a better idea of which machines are more likely to pay out, so you can make an informed decision on where to play and how much to bet.

In most cases, the higher the RTP of a particular slot machine, the more money it will pay out. This is why it’s so important to choose a high-quality game with a strong RTP, rather than playing a low-rated slot that pays out less than you’d like.
